| Visvantara Jataka is one of Sakyamuni Buddha’s experiences in a past life.It describes a story of Visvantara submission which is undesirable.This is an important content of Buddhist art research.Cave 42 8 in Mogao Grottoes is the largest central pillar cave in Northern Zhou Dynasty,and the story of Visvantara Jataka depicted on the east wall is also the largest Bunsen mural in the Mogao Grottoes.The article takes the story map of the Visvantara Jataka in Cave 428 as the research object,starting from the content of the story itself and gradually analyzing it from small to large.Through the comprehensive exploration of the content and plot,artistic characteristics,painting and painting combination and the background of The Times,this article comprehensively grasps this important art work in the Dunhuang grottots.Firstly,starting from the content and connotation of the story,the plot of " Visvantara takes Mandi as his wife" at the beginning and "the king sends envoys to welcome the crown prince" at the end is further analyzed.Further,through analyzing the artistic features in Visvantara Jataka story diagram,we draw six conclusions: The choice and addition of plot are related to the conflict between Confucianism and Buddhism;The clothing of the characters shows the characteristic of blending the styles of the Hu and Han ethnic groups;The dynamics of characters can be divided into two types;quiet and active,and the idea of protecting the Dharma can be seen in etiquette;The background in the story painting gradually becomes realistic;The image position has a guiding effect on visual effects.Later will have to Visvantara Jataka story linked to other painting plastic grottoes,analyzes its contains the image to give the corresponding ideas and method of China,and combined with Buddha preached,painted sculpture Buddha thought.Finally,this paper analyzes the origin of artistic features in Sudana Natal storybooks in Cave 428 from two aspects: Firstly,based on the background of the identity of the cave owner and ruler,it can be inferred that the clothing ofthe Hu ethnic group in the picture is influenced by their Xianbei ethnic identity;Secondly,due to the Buddhistand Taoist debates at that time and the Zhou Wu extermination of Buddhism,it was necessary to have a relatively gentle story of "external alms" such as that of the Visvantara Jataka to alleviate the contradiction between "Confucianism" and "Buddhism",and to use its educational role to help raise more funds for the construction of grottoes.Therefore,the storyline of the 428 th cave’s Visvantara Jataka not only has unique artistic value,but also has a positive impact on the continuation ofthe Northern Zhou grottoes. |
